On 3/12/2024 at 1:40pm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Morgan Pringle met with Licensee Jing Tang for a Required – 3 Year Inspection. Present during the inspection was the Licensee, her husband, who serves as her helper, Licensee’s mother, Licensee’s four (4) year old son and four (4) additional preschool age children. Licensee’s mother and son were upstairs in an off-limit area. Licensee lives in the home with her husband, and their two (2) minor children. The facility operates from 8:30am – 6:00pm, Monday – Friday.

ON LIMITS AREA: Living Room, Family Room, Downstairs Bathroom and Backyard
OFF LIMITS AREA: Entire 2nd Floor, Laundry Room, Kitchen, and Garage
ISOLATION AREA: Living Room

The facility is a two-story home owned by the Licensee. The inside of the home is observed to be neat, clean with ample age-appropriate materials for the children. All toxins, cleaning products, and hazardous materials were observed to be in inaccessible areas. Licensee stated they provide all food for the children which was observed to be properly maintained and stored. All food that may be brought from the children’s home will be properly labeled and stored. Licensee uses a child sized table in the kitchen for eating that was observed to be clean and well maintained. All napping material and equipment were observed to be properly stored and free from defects. All off limit areas are made inaccessible with closed doors, locks, and gates. Licensee stated they do not transport children. Licensee’s husband stated there is one (1) firearm and no pets in the home. LPA verified the firearm is properly stored in an off-limit area of the home inaccessible to the children in care. .

There is a 3A40BC fire extinguisher in the downstairs hallway as well as at the top of the stairs. There is a working smoke/carbon monoxide detector in the family room. The home is equipped with central heat and air for proper ventilation. The stairs in the family room is gated making the second floor inaccessible to the children in care. The electric fireplace in the family room is locked making it no hazard to the children in care. The backyard is fully fenced, clean and well maintained with ample age-appropriate materials for the children. There is a shed on the right side of the home that is locked and inaccessible to the children in care. LPA did not observe any bodies of water in or around the home that could be a potential danger to the children in care.

The facility is operating within its licensed capacity and is in ratio. Licensee’s Health and Safety training has been completed and EMSA approved Pediatric CPR & First Aid has been complete and expires 10/15/2025. Licensee’s Mandated Reporter training has been completed and expires 8/15/2024. Fire/disaster drills have been conducted and recorded with the last drill logged 1/8/2024. All required forms are posted and visible for public view on the wall by the front door of the home. LPA obtained the children’s files, and facility files. All files were complete.

No deficiencies cited during LPAs inspection.

Licensee was reminded that California law requires Licensees to report unusual incidents and/or injuries to children in care, to the child's parents, and to the Department within 24 hours by phone. Within seven (7) days from the incident, Licensee’s must submit the Unusual Incident/Injury form (LIC 624B) to the Department. Licensee was reminded that any structural changes or additions to the home must be reported to Community Care Licensing. Children’s Roster must be properly maintained, and fire/disaster drills must be conducted every six (6) months and documented. Licensee was reminded that EMSA approved Pediatric CPR & First Aid training must be completed every two (2) years. Licensee was also informed that Mandated Reporter Training ("Child Care Providers") is required for all staff and is to be renewed every two (2) years by visiting https://mandatedreporterca.com/. LPA informed Licensee that all forms can be downloaded at www.ccld.ca.gov.

Incidental Medical Services (IMS) policy was discussed. For IMS information see PIN 22-02-CCP. When any IMS is provided, a Plan for Providing IMS must be submitted to the Department. The following information regarding ADA was provided: US Department of Justice (USDOJ) toll-free ADA Information Line at (800) 514-0301 (voice)/ (800) 514-0383 (TTY) and link to publication: Commonly Asked Questions about Child Care Centers and the ADA, available at: https://www.ada.gov/resources/child-care-centers/.

Licensee was reminded that all adults 18 and over living or working in the home, including employees and volunteers, except as specified in Health and Safety Code section 1596.871, must obtain a criminal record clearance or exemption, or transfer their existing clearance or exemption, prior to initial presence in a licensed Family Child Care Home. A civil penalty of $100.00 minimum/day for a maximum of 5 days or, if the penalty is for a repeat violation, for a maximum of 30 days per person will be assessed if this regulation is violated.

Licensee was informed of the MyChildCarePlan.org website; a consumer education website that helps families obtain childcare by connecting them to childcare providers and Resource and Referral Agencies (R&Rs) throughout California.

During the exit interview, Licensee Jing Tang, confirmed that there are no Registered Sex Offenders living in the facility and LPA completed the RSO profile in FAS.

LPA discussed the safe sleep regulations with Licensee and discussed the Child Care Licensing Safe Sleep webpage at https://www.cdss.ca.gov/inforesources/child-care-licensing/public-information-and-resources/safe-sleep as an additional resource. LPA also informed Licensee of the importance of checking for recalled infant devices on the United States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) website at https://www.cpsc.gov/ and recommended they register all infant devices with the CPSC to be notified of any recalls on their purchased equipment.
